Getting Started: Registration & Verification
Signing up with skybet is a straightforward process designed for newcomers and seasoned punters alike. You’ll be asked for a valid email address, a password, and a few personal details such as your full name, date of birth and Irish residential address. The form is laid out clearly, so you won’t have to hunt for hidden fields.
After you submit the registration, a verification step follows. This usually involves uploading a copy of a government‑issued ID (passport or driver’s licence) and a recent utility bill to confirm your address. The KYC (Know Your Customer) check is completed within a few hours for most users, after which you can start betting or playing casino games.
Typical verification documents
- Passport or driver’s licence (photo ID)
- Utility bill, bank statement or council tax bill (dated within the last three months)
- Proof of payment method (if required for large withdrawals)

Security, Licensing & Responsible Gambling
Sky Bet operates under a licence issued by the Malta Gaming Authority and is also authorised by the Irish Revenue Commissioners for online betting. This dual licensing ensures that player funds are kept in segregated accounts and that the games are regularly audited for fairness.
Security is handled through 128‑bit SSL encryption, the same standard used by banks. For responsible gambling, the site provides tools such as deposit limits, loss limits, session timers and a self‑exclusion option that can be set for up to six months.
Key responsible‑gambling tools
- Daily, weekly or monthly deposit caps
- Reality checks every 30 minutes of play
- Link to the Irish Problem Gambling Service (IPGS)
